Insurance and paying
In network means your insurer has agreed the fee in advance and you pay the agreed share. Out of network means the practice sets its own fee and your plan reimburses part of it, or nothing at all. Ask when you book, and ask whether the office files the claim on your behalf.
For anything beyond an exam and clean, ask for a written estimate with procedure codes, the total and your expected share. If a membership or discount plan is offered instead of insurance, ask for the terms in writing including what happens if you cancel.

If it is urgent
For a broken tooth, a lost filling or pain that has kept you awake, call the E Indiana Ave and E Sprague Ave practices at opening time. With 24 general dentists in the neighborhood, a short round of calls covers most of it, and the larger group practices usually have the most capacity for an emergency.
Some symptoms mean an emergency room rather than a dentist. Go to hospital if swelling is spreading toward your eye or down your neck, if breathing or swallowing is becoming difficult, if you have a fever alongside facial swelling, or if bleeding from the mouth will not stop.
